What happened to Kaka Mahajani's friend who was skeptical about idol worship when he visited Shirdi?

📖 Chapter 35

According to Chapter 35, Kaka Mahajani's friend was a devotee of the formless and averse to idol worship. He agreed to visit Shirdi out of curiosity but on two conditions: he would not bow his head to Sai Baba, and he would not offer any Dakshina. However, upon arriving at the mosque, Baba spoke to him in a voice that was a perfect imitation of his deceased father's. This deeply moved the man, causing him to forget his resolve, and he spontaneously bowed his head at Baba's feet. Later, when Baba asked Kaka for Dakshina but not him, the friend felt restless, indicating a significant change in his heart.
